Q: Is 2,101,077 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 2,101,077 is a composite number.

Why is 2,101,077 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 2,101,077 can be evenly divided by 1 3 9 11 19 33 57 99 171 209 627 1,117 1,881 3,351 10,053 12,287 21,223 36,861 63,669 110,583 191,007 233,453 700,359 and 2,101,077, with no remainder.

Since 2,101,077 cannot be divided by just 1 and 2,101,077, it is a composite number.
